KABAGE,
Lawrence
The Daily Courier, Prescott Arizona
Thursday, November 30, 2006
Lawrence Kabage passed away November 27, 2006 in Prescott, Ariz., he was born July 5, 1934, in Dodge Center, Minn., to Joe and Emma Kabage.
Lawrence worked as a car and truck mechanic in Minnesota and Arizona. He was a member of the Mile High Tractor Club. Lawrence built a double engine super C tractor, which he enjoyed taking to parades and shows.
Lawrence was preceded in death by his parents and three brothers.
He is survived by his wife of 53 years, Evelyn; daughters Jenny Landsberg of Phoenix and Teresa McCabe of Tucson; son Larry of Junction city, Calif.; eight grandchildren; one great-grandson; brothers Curtis of Hayfield, Minn., and Everett of Spring Valley, Minn.; sisters Beatrice Wolksky of Owatona, Minn.; LaVonne Leth of Kasson, Minn.; and Laura Verkamp, of St. Charles, Minn.
